The Difference

written by: Jenny Morelli

Am I
too small
to make a difference?
Maybe.
Maybe not.
If I’m a ripple in the ocean,
I’m propelling other ripples into waves.
I might
be the flutter
of a butterfly’s wings
or the fur
on a bumblebee
that carries the pollen. Maybe I’m
the flicker of a firefly
or the quiet
breeze
on a which a small
loosened leaf takes flight. I
am quiet
in a loud world,
but silence speaks a thousand
words.
I am small
in a large universe,
but a grain of sand is necessary
on even the smallest
beach
and every mountain
begins with a rock. My whisper
can become a roar
in a wind
blowing just right,
or an echo in a deep and dark
tunnel. Maybe
I’m
a plate tectonic
subtly shifting the whole planet
with eruptions and tsunamis. Or maybe…
I’m
the twinkle
of a dying star’s swansong.
What makes me
different?
It doesn’t really matter.
What matters is the difference
I make.
